Configuration for Azure Files + +If you are using Azure VMs for your nodes, you can use [Azure files](https://docs.microsoft.com/en-us/azure/aks/azure-files-dynamic-pv) as a [storage class]({{< baseurl >}}/rancher/v2.x/en/cluster-admin/volumes-and-storage/#adding-storage-classes) for the cluster. + +In order to have the Azure platform create the required storage resources, follow these steps: + +1. [Configure the Azure cloud provider.]({{< baseurl >}}rancher/v2.x/en/cluster-provisioning/rke-clusters/options/cloud-providers/#azure) + +1. Configure `kubectl` to connect to your cluster. + +1. Copy the `ClusterRole` and `ClusterRoleBinding` manifest for service account. + + --- + apiVersion: rbac.authorization.k8s.io/v1 + kind: ClusterRole + metadata: + name: system:azure-cloud-provider + rules: + - apiGroups: [''] + resources: ['secrets'] + verbs: ['get','create'] + --- + apiVersion: rbac.authorization.k8s.io/v1 + kind: ClusterRoleBinding + metadata: + name: system:azure-cloud-provider + roleRef: + kind: ClusterRole + apiGroup: rbac.authorization.k8s.io + name: system:azure-cloud-provider + subjects: + - kind: ServiceAccount + name: persistent-volume-binder + namespace: kube-system + +1. Create these in your cluster using one of the follow command. + + ``` + # kubectl create -f + ```
